A Farmhouse Dining Room Chandelier for Every Style Home

As cozy as it is chic, farmhouse style evokes feelings of comfort and warmth. It’s traditional without being too fussy, classic without being stuffy, and above all else, sparks a relaxing vibe. It’s all about blending salvaged materials such as reclaimed wood with comfortable furniture and contemporary neutral color schemes. Solid, unfussy antiques mix well with pieces that have a mid-century modern or contemporary vibe.

Most importantly, the style offers comfort without being cluttered. These qualities make it compatible with almost any type of décor. Extremely versatile, a dash of farmhouse style can warm up modern or minimalist spaces and pull together eclectic décor. One of the best places to start adding farmhouse elements to a home is with dining room lighting.

The style provides plenty of elements to play with, and when it comes to lighting, modern farmhouse dining room lighting runs the gamut from vintage-inspired to industrial to rustic to whimsical. When looking for a farmhouse dining room chandelier, look for ones with the materials commonly found in farmhouse style such as wood and metal as well as vintage-style or interesting light bulbs. These elements can make farmhouse light fixtures really pop and create an interesting focal point in the dining area.

Classic Finishes and Traditional Shapes

Reflecting the sensibilities of days gone by, this style features weathered, natural and distressed finishes in traditional shapes. The result is a collected-over-over-time look that is full of warmth and charm. Look for bulbs without shades, curved arms, and weathered finishes.

Vintage Vibes with an Industrial Feel

Industrial elements often find themselves at home in the vintage farmhouse environment. Cage pendant or suspension lights with their cool metal and sleek silhouettes are great examples of farmhouse lighting. The open sides and exposed bulbs shed light evenly throughout the room. The sloping top and square sides are the perfect accents for any dining area. When there is enough room for it, installing an oversized fixture creates an instant attention-grabbing focal point in any design.

Whimsical and Unexpected Lighting

Farmhouse is not a style that takes itself too seriously, and those who want to walk on the whimsical side have plenty of ways to do so. Adding an unexpected touch to entertainment spaces like dining rooms is a great way to express this style. This translates to lighting that is both bold and whimsical and that features unexpected materials and non-traditional shapes.

New Looks with Classic Shapes

Classic styles and shapes made with unexpected materials help keep farmhouse dining rooms from looking too traditional. Classic shapes made with distressed or rustic finishes, wood beads, or other natural materials give these light fixtures a stylish and chic farmhouse sensibility.
